DETAILED SYNOPSIS NELLY DON ~ THE MUSICAL MOVIE voices the incredible story of the trailblazer Nelly Don and the fashion revolution she ignited from Kansas City in the 1900s. Approximately 75 million Nelly Don-brand dresses sold globally - making it the largest dressmaker in the world for the time. On the coattails of her success, drama ensues from a philandering alcoholic husband and business partner, an affair with a United States Senator, the fake adoption of her biological son, and her infamous mobster-linked abduction and ransom. While fashion icon Coco Chanel in the same era is credited with the little black dress, the Nelly Don brand and entrepreneur namesake created the housedress that inspired the masses to upgrade from utilitarian, shapeless frocks to wearing fashionable, affordable Nelly Don housedresses. Nelly Don recognized women would feel better about themselves by looking better in their everyday attire. More than twenty original songs propel the narrative of Nelly Don's meteoric rise in the world of fashion and her sensational life. The drama threads historical facts in the story that couldn't be fabricated - weaving authentic historical film footage and fashion photographs into this moving drama, comedy, musical, and biopic. Memorable music stitches the unlikely historical story together for an enduring, toe-tapping cinematic experience. Terence O'Malley - Kansas City author, filmmaker, and musician, decided to produce this feature film after the musical sold out in 4 days in 2019. Despite the hurdles of filming during the pandemic and relatively small budget, the film revived the legacy of his great-aunt Nelly Don. O'Malley's childhood memories reading his grandmother's scrapbook of Nelly Don's fascinating life, from her successes and kidnapping to her mobster rescue, and the abductors' trials, ignited his interest in preserving history. This independent film has not been rated and is intended for all audiences with parental guidance due to suicide, mature themes, and intense scenes.
